Which? conducted a recent investigation. discovered that supermarket delivery online has a few issues, from outdated frankfurters to brie that is smashed. The study included 25 items with different expiry dates. It was conducted by people who were not able to identify themselves. They placed orders from six major retailers. Sainsbury's was the retailer that had the shortest shelf-life followed by Morrisons, and Tesco. Sainsbury's is a leading retailer in the UK, with over 1,400 stores nationwide and online. The company was founded in 1869 by John James Sainsbury and his wife Mary Ann in Drury Lane, London. It has a reputation for Online Shopping Uk Groceries excellent customer service and is well recognized for its wide selection of premium food and beverages.

The company's main focus is food, but it also operates a variety of retail businesses, including clothing and home furnishing. The UK supermarket market is controlled by the Big Four. Tesco, Sainsbury's Asda and Morrisons are the four main players. They are followed by smaller chains of grocery stores like Lidl and Aldi. The industry is also packed with discounters, online retailers, and other players.

Sainsbury's, a leader in supermarkets across the UK offers a wide assortment of products, including fresh and frozen foods to household goods and cosmetics. Sainsbury's sells brand names in addition to its own range of products. Its own brands include by Sainsbury's, Be Good to Yourself, My Goodness! and Free From. It also offers a variety of organic and gluten free products. Sainsbury's offers an exclusive rewards program called Nectar that provides points of loyalty for purchases made online or in store.

Aldi offers a smaller assortment of products, but some of the cheapest prices in the country. The store's motto is "less is more," and it focuses on products that are owned by the company to keep costs low. In reality 90% of their products are own-brand, which means they can reduce packaging and branding costs. Their suppliers are also required to ship their products in shelf-ready packaging which further reduces costs.

Iceland is one of the largest online grocery stores, providing a wide variety of products. It is known for its frozen and chilled foods, but it also offers non-perishable goods like baked beans and rice. The Co-op is another good choice, offering affordable food items that come with a low minimum purchase and a minimal delivery fee. Another option is Home Bargains, which stocks many products and brands, including branded goods.
